update buttons

This commit is contained in:
Kaoru FUZITA 2015-11-06 14:57:43 +09:00
parent e79090e95e
commit a86f4b9f6e
9 changed files with 155 additions and 135 deletions

View file

@ -2971,11 +2971,11 @@ public class FessLabels extends ActionMessages {
/** The key of the message: Job Log List */
public static final String LABELS_joblog_title_list = "{labels.joblog_title_list}";
/** The key of the message: Delete All */
public static final String LABELS_joblog_delete_all_link = "{labels.joblog_delete_all_link}";
/** The key of the message: Delete */
public static final String LABELS_joblog_delete_link = "{labels.joblog_delete_link}";
/** The key of the message: Do you really want to delete all? */
public static final String LABELS_joblog_delete_all_confirmation = "{labels.joblog_delete_all_confirmation}";
/** The key of the message: Do you really want to delete? */
public static final String LABELS_joblog_delete_confirmation = "{labels.joblog_delete_confirmation}";
/** The key of the message: Dictionary List */
public static final String LABELS_dict_configuration = "{labels.dict_configuration}";

View file

@ -1012,8 +1012,8 @@ labels.joblog_target=Target
labels.joblog_title_confirm=Confirm Job Log
labels.joblog_title_details=Job Log Details
labels.joblog_title_list=Job Log List
labels.joblog_delete_all_link=Delete All
labels.joblog_delete_all_confirmation=Do you really want to delete all?
labels.joblog_delete_link=Delete
labels.joblog_delete_confirmation=Do you really want to delete?
labels.dict_configuration=Dictionary List
labels.dict_list_title=Dictionary List
labels.dict_list_link=Dictionaries

View file

@ -56,6 +56,7 @@
<div class="form-group">
<button type="submit" class="btn btn-primary" name="search"
value="<la:message key="labels.crawling_session_search" />">
<i class="fa fa-search"></i>
<la:message key="labels.crawling_session_search" />
</button>
<button type="submit" class="btn btn-secondary" name="reset"
@ -66,131 +67,128 @@
</la:form>
</div>
</div>
<div class="data-wrapper">
<%-- List --%>
<c:if test="${crawlingSessionPager.allRecordCount == 0}">
<div class="row top10">
<div class="col-sm-12">
<p class="callout callout-info">
<la:message key="labels.list_could_not_find_crud_table" />
</p>
</div>
<%-- List --%>
<c:if test="${crawlingSessionPager.allRecordCount == 0}">
<div class="row top10">
<div class="col-sm-12">
<p class="callout callout-info">
<la:message key="labels.list_could_not_find_crud_table" />
</p>
</div>
</c:if>
<c:if test="${crawlingSessionPager.allRecordCount > 0}">
<div class="row">
<div class="col-sm-12">
<table class="table table-bordered table-striped dataTable">
<thead>
<tr>
<th><la:message
key="labels.crawling_session_session_id" /></th>
<th><la:message
key="labels.crawling_session_created_time" /></th>
</div>
</c:if>
<c:if test="${crawlingSessionPager.allRecordCount > 0}">
<div class="row top10">
<div class="col-sm-12">
<table class="table table-bordered table-striped dataTable">
<thead>
<tr>
<th><la:message
key="labels.crawling_session_session_id" /></th>
<th><la:message
key="labels.crawling_session_created_time" /></th>
</tr>
</thead>
<tbody>
<c:forEach var="data" varStatus="s"
items="${crawlingSessionItems}">
<tr class="${s.index % 2 == 0 ? 'row1' : 'row2'}"
data-href="${contextPath}/admin/crawlingsession/details/4/${f:u(data.id)}">
<td>${f:h(data.sessionId)}</td>
<td><fmt:formatDate
value="${fe:date(data.createdTime)}"
pattern="yyyy-MM-dd'T'HH:mm:ss" /></td>
</tr>
</thead>
<tbody>
<c:forEach var="data" varStatus="s"
items="${crawlingSessionItems}">
<tr class="${s.index % 2 == 0 ? 'row1' : 'row2'}"
data-href="${contextPath}/admin/crawlingsession/details/4/${f:u(data.id)}">
<td>${f:h(data.sessionId)}</td>
<td><fmt:formatDate
value="${fe:date(data.createdTime)}"
pattern="yyyy-MM-dd'T'HH:mm:ss" /></td>
</tr>
</c:forEach>
</tbody>
</table>
</div>
</div>
<%-- Paging Info --%>
<div class="row">
<div class="col-sm-5">
<span><la:message
key="labels.pagination_page_guide_msg"
arg0="${f:h(crawlingSessionPager.currentPageNumber)}"
arg1="${f:h(crawlingSessionPager.allPageCount)}"
arg2="${f:h(crawlingSessionPager.allRecordCount)}" /></span>
</div>
<div class="col-sm-7">
<%-- Paging Navigation --%>
<ul class="pagination pagination-sm no-margin pull-right">
<c:if test="${crawlingSessionPager.existPrePage}">
<li class="prev"><la:link
href="list/${crawlingSessionPager.currentPageNumber - 1}">
<la:message key="labels.crud_link_prev_page" />
</la:link></li>
</c:if>
<c:if test="${!crawlingSessionPager.existPrePage}">
<li class="prev disabled"><a href="#"><la:message
key="labels.crud_link_prev_page" /></a></li>
</c:if>
<c:forEach var="p" varStatus="s"
items="${crawlingSessionPager.pageNumberList}">
<li
<c:if test="${p == crawlingSessionPager.currentPageNumber}">class="active"</c:if>><la:link
href="list/${p}">${p}</la:link></li>
</c:forEach>
<c:if test="${crawlingSessionPager.existNextPage}">
<li class="next"><la:link
href="list/${crawlingSessionPager.currentPageNumber + 1}">
<la:message key="labels.crud_link_next_page" />
</la:link></li>
</c:if>
<c:if test="${!crawlingSessionPager.existNextPage}">
<li class="next disabled"><a href="#"><la:message
key="labels.crud_link_next_page" /></a></li>
</c:if>
</ul>
</div>
</tbody>
</table>
</div>
<div class="row">
<div class="col-sm-12 center">
<button type="button" class="btn btn-danger"
data-toggle="modal" data-target="#confirmToDeleteAll">
<la:message key="labels.crawling_session_delete_all_link" />
</button>
</div>
<div class="modal modal-danger fade" id="confirmToDeleteAll"
tabindex="-1" role="dialog">
<div class="modal-dialog">
<div class="modal-content">
<div class="modal-header">
<button type="button" class="close" data-dismiss="modal"
aria-label="Close">
<span aria-hidden="true">×</span>
</button>
<h4 class="modal-title">
<la:message
key="labels.crawling_session_delete_all_link" />
</h4>
</div>
<div class="modal-body">
<p>
<la:message
key="labels.crawling_session_delete_all_confirmation" />
</p>
</div>
<div class="modal-footer">
<button type="button" class="btn btn-outline pull-left"
data-dismiss="modal">
<la:message
key="labels.crawling_session_delete_all_cancel" />
</button>
<la:link href="deleteall" styleClass="btn btn-outline"
data-dismiss="modal">
<la:message
key="labels.crawling_session_delete_all_link" />
</la:link>
</div>
</div>
<%-- Paging Info --%>
<div class="row">
<div class="col-sm-5">
<span><la:message
key="labels.pagination_page_guide_msg"
arg0="${f:h(crawlingSessionPager.currentPageNumber)}"
arg1="${f:h(crawlingSessionPager.allPageCount)}"
arg2="${f:h(crawlingSessionPager.allRecordCount)}" /></span>
</div>
<div class="col-sm-7">
<%-- Paging Navigation --%>
<ul class="pagination pagination-sm no-margin pull-right">
<c:if test="${crawlingSessionPager.existPrePage}">
<li class="prev"><la:link
href="list/${crawlingSessionPager.currentPageNumber - 1}">
<la:message key="labels.crud_link_prev_page" />
</la:link></li>
</c:if>
<c:if test="${!crawlingSessionPager.existPrePage}">
<li class="prev disabled"><a href="#"><la:message
key="labels.crud_link_prev_page" /></a></li>
</c:if>
<c:forEach var="p" varStatus="s"
items="${crawlingSessionPager.pageNumberList}">
<li
<c:if test="${p == crawlingSessionPager.currentPageNumber}">class="active"</c:if>><la:link
href="list/${p}">${p}</la:link></li>
</c:forEach>
<c:if test="${crawlingSessionPager.existNextPage}">
<li class="next"><la:link
href="list/${crawlingSessionPager.currentPageNumber + 1}">
<la:message key="labels.crud_link_next_page" />
</la:link></li>
</c:if>
<c:if test="${!crawlingSessionPager.existNextPage}">
<li class="next disabled"><a href="#"><la:message
key="labels.crud_link_next_page" /></a></li>
</c:if>
</ul>
</div>
</div>
<div class="row">
<div class="col-sm-12 center">
<button type="button" class="btn btn-danger"
data-toggle="modal" data-target="#confirmToDeleteAll">
<i class="fa fa-trash"></i>
<la:message key="labels.crawling_session_delete_all_link" />
</button>
</div>
<div class="modal modal-danger fade" id="confirmToDeleteAll"
tabindex="-1" role="dialog">
<div class="modal-dialog">
<div class="modal-content">
<div class="modal-header">
<button type="button" class="close" data-dismiss="modal"
aria-label="Close">
<span aria-hidden="true">×</span>
</button>
<h4 class="modal-title">
<la:message key="labels.crawling_session_delete_all_link" />
</h4>
</div>
<div class="modal-body">
<p>
<la:message
key="labels.crawling_session_delete_all_confirmation" />
</p>
</div>
<div class="modal-footer">
<button type="button" class="btn btn-outline pull-left"
data-dismiss="modal">
<la:message
key="labels.crawling_session_delete_all_cancel" />
</button>
<la:link href="deleteall" styleClass="btn btn-outline"
data-dismiss="modal">
<i class="fa fa-trash"></i>
<la:message key="labels.crawling_session_delete_all_link" />
</la:link>
</div>
</div>
</div>
</div>
</c:if>
</div>
<!-- /.data-wrapper -->
</div>
</c:if>
</div>
<!-- /.box-body -->
</div>

View file

@ -13,10 +13,7 @@
<jsp:param name="menuCategoryType" value="log" />
<jsp:param name="menuType" value="failureUrl" />
</jsp:include>
<div class="content-wrapper">
<%-- Content Header --%>
<section class="content-header">
<h1>
<la:message key="labels.failure_url_configuration" />
@ -78,6 +75,7 @@
<div class="col-sm-offset-2 col-sm-10">
<button type="submit" class="btn btn-primary" name="search"
value="<la:message key="labels.crud_button_search" />">
<i class="fa fa-search"></i>
<la:message key="labels.crud_button_search" />
</button>
<button type="reset" class="btn btn-secondary" name="reset"
@ -117,8 +115,10 @@
<td>${f:h(data.lastAccessTimeForList)}</td>
<td style="overflow-x: auto;"><la:link
href="details/4/${f:u(data.id)}">
<i class="fa fa-check"></i>
<la:message key="labels.failure_url_link_confirm" />
</la:link> <la:link href="deletepage/3/${f:u(data.id)}">
<i class="fa fa-trash"></i>
<la:message key="labels.crud_link_delete" />
</la:link></td>
</tr>
@ -219,7 +219,6 @@
</div>
</section>
</div>
<jsp:include page="/WEB-INF/view/common/admin/footer.jsp"></jsp:include>
</div>
<jsp:include page="/WEB-INF/view/common/admin/foot.jsp"></jsp:include>

View file

@ -76,10 +76,13 @@
</c:if> <c:if test="${data.endTime==null}">
<la:message key="labels.none" />
</c:if></td>
<td style="overflow-x: auto;"><la:link
<td><la:link styleClass="btn btn-xs btn-primary"
href="details/4/${f:u(data.id)}">
<i class="fa fa-check"></i>
<la:message key="labels.joblog_link_details" />
</la:link> <la:link href="deletepage/3/${f:u(data.id)}">
</la:link> <la:link styleClass="btn btn-xs btn-danger"
href="deletepage/3/${f:u(data.id)}">
<i class="fa fa-trash"></i>
<la:message key="labels.joblog_link_delete" />
</la:link></td>
</tr>

View file

@ -107,6 +107,20 @@
<!-- /.box-body -->
<div class="box-footer">
<jsp:include page="/WEB-INF/view/common/admin/crud/buttons.jsp"></jsp:include>
<c:if test="${running}">
<button type="submit" class="btn btn-danger" name="stop"
value="<la:message key="labels.scheduledjob_button_stop" />">
<i class="fa fa-stop"></i>
<la:message key="labels.scheduledjob_button_stop" />
</button>
</c:if>
<c:if test="${!running}">
<button type="submit" class="btn btn-success" name="start"
value="<la:message key="labels.scheduledjob_button_start" />">
<i class="fa fa-play-circle"></i>
<la:message key="labels.scheduledjob_button_start" />
</button>
</c:if>
</div>
<!-- /.box-footer -->
</div>

View file

@ -13,10 +13,7 @@
<jsp:param name="menuCategoryType" value="log" />
<jsp:param name="menuType" value="searchList" />
</jsp:include>
<div class="content-wrapper">
<%-- Content Header --%>
<section class="content-header">
<h1>
<la:message key="labels.search_list_configuration" />
@ -27,7 +24,6 @@
</la:link></li>
</ol>
</section>
<section class="content">
<div class="row">
<div class="col-xs-12">
@ -57,6 +53,7 @@
<div class="form-group">
<button type="submit" class="btn btn-primary" name="search"
value="<la:message key="labels.search"/>">
<i class="fa fa-search"></i>
<la:message key="labels.search" />
</button>
</div>
@ -124,8 +121,7 @@
<%-- TODO: doc_id --%>
<la:hidden property="docId"
value="${f:u(doc.doc_id)}" />
<la:hidden property="query"
value="${f:u(query)}" />
<la:hidden property="query" value="${f:u(query)}" />
<button type="submit"
class="btn btn-outline btn-danger">
<i class="fa fa-trash"></i>

View file

@ -2,33 +2,40 @@
<c:if test="${crudMode == 1}">
<button type="submit" class="btn" name="list"
value="<la:message key="labels.crud_button_back" />">
<i class="fa fa-arrow-circle-left"></i>
<la:message key="labels.crud_button_back" />
</button>
<button type="submit" class="btn btn-success" name="create"
value="<la:message key="labels.crud_button_create" />">
<i class="fa fa-plus"></i>
<la:message key="labels.crud_button_create" />
</button>
</c:if>
<c:if test="${crudMode == 2}">
<button type="submit" class="btn" name="edit" value="back">
<i class="fa fa-arrow-circle-left"></i>
<la:message key="labels.crud_button_back" />
</button>
<button type="submit" class="btn btn-warning" name="update"
value="<la:message key="labels.crud_button_update" />">
<i class="fa fa-pencil"></i>
<la:message key="labels.crud_button_update" />
</button>
</c:if>
<c:if test="${crudMode == 4}">
<button type="submit" class="btn" name="list" value="back">
<i class="fa fa-arrow-circle-left"></i>
<la:message key="labels.crud_button_back" />
</button>
<button type="submit" class="btn btn-warning" name="edit"
value="<la:message key="labels.crud_button_edit" />">
<i class="fa fa-pencil"></i>
<la:message key="labels.crud_button_edit" />
</button>
<button type="button" class="btn btn-danger" name="delete"
data-toggle="modal" data-target="#confirmToDelete"
value="<la:message key="labels.crud_button_delete" />">
<i class="fa fa-trash"></i>
<la:message key="labels.crud_button_delete" />
</button>
<div class="modal modal-danger fade" id="confirmToDelete" tabindex="-1"
@ -57,6 +64,7 @@
<button type="submit" class="btn btn-outline btn-danger"
name="delete"
value="<la:message key="labels.crud_button_delete" />">
<i class="fa fa-trash"></i>
<la:message key="labels.crud_button_delete" />
</button>
</div>

View file

@ -20,11 +20,13 @@
<c:choose>
<c:when test="${crudMode == null}">
<la:link href="createnew" styleClass="btn btn-success btn-xs">
<i class="fa fa-plus"></i>
<la:message key="labels.web_crawling_link_create_new" />
</la:link>
</c:when>
<c:otherwise>
<la:link href="/admin/webconfig" styleClass="btn btn-primary btn-xs">
<i class="fa fa-th-list"></i>
<la:message key="labels.crud_link_list" />
</la:link>
</c:otherwise>